Output 516e43a401ab268e1d002ed09e0d7105eed65dc6165c3f1bbc101af2cdc9fa25:1

value
108789513
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7c67c1998d266f1c1238861840eb8f61eea678ec OP_EQUAL
address
MKExKKxnBu8DFCDKn6AZMRU9QEmyCbbs3G
transaction
516e43a401ab268e1d002ed09e0d7105eed65dc6165c3f1bbc101af2cdc9fa25
spent
true